Silent Battler Profile

Silent Battler is a 9 year old brown gelding. Silent Battler is trained by Sophie Price, at Winton and owned by R J Hall, C R Price & B McHugh.

Silent Battler’s last race event was at 07/11/2023 and it has not been nominated for any upcoming race.

Silent Battler Racing Form

Career form is 6 wins, 3 seconds, 2 thirds from 29 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$90,385.

With a 21% Win Percentage and 38% Place Percentage. Silent Battler's last race event was at Wingatui.

Exposed form for its last starts is 7-7-5-8-5.
